All rights reserved. http://usgwarchives.net/copyright.htm http://usgwarchives.net/la/lafiles.htm ********************************************** Date: May 15, 1941, Thursday Headline: Mrs. Phillip A. Flowers Funeral services for Mrs. Phillip A. Flowers, 49, who died May 1 at 1:10 a.m. were held at the Thomas Cemetery at 10 a.m. May 2 with Rev. A. J. Cain of Urania and Rev. Pearson of Trout officiating. Interment took place at the Thomas Cemetery near Trout, under the direction of Riser and Upshaw Funeral Home, Jena. Mrs. Flowers was the former Dollie Mae Cupples, daughter of Dutch Cupples, and a lifelong resident of LaSalle Parish. She was married to P. A. Flowers at Winnfield in 1908. The following survive: P. A. Flowers, husband; Eugene, Bill and Manuel Flowers, sons; Hazel and Margie Flowers, daughters; Mrs. Claude Flowers all of Trout; Mrs. J. W. Horne of Columbia, Mrs. R. E. Hamilton of Monroe, Mrs. S. W. Sikes of Trout, sisters, and R. E. Cupples of Columbia, brother.
